Novel techniques for mapping infectious diseases using point of care diagnostic sensors
Studies on infectious diseases have helped us understand the extent to which public health systems would benefit from mapping the real-time distribution, condition and treatment efficacy of infectious diseases. Evidence suggests there is deficiency in timely and relevant geographic information that is undermining clinical, epidemiological and public health aspirations in areas affected with epidemic-prone diseases. Data Mural's proprietary platform uses the latest in mapping and spatial visualization tools, big data analytics, data mining methods and processes.
